What is PCL Injury?
A PCL (posterior cruciate ligament) injury is an injury to the ligament located at the back of the knee joint. The PCL is one of the major ligaments that stabilize the knee, preventing excessive backward movement of the shinbone (tibia) relative to the thighbone (femur).
PCL injuries often occur due to direct impact to the front of the knee, such as in car accidents or contact sports, or from a force that causes the shinbone to move backward relative to the thighbone. These injuries can range from mild sprains to complete tears of the ligament.
Symptoms of a PCL injury may include pain, swelling, instability, and difficulty walking. The severity of the injury determines the appropriate treatment approach, which can range from conservative management with rest and physical therapy for mild injuries to surgical reconstruction for severe tears.
Treatment aims to alleviate pain, restore stability, and regain full function of the knee joint. Rehabilitation is an important component of the recovery process, helping patients regain strength, range of motion, and stability in the knee.
